Texas well grid 67-24

A 7.5-minute quadrangle of the Texas state well grid, mostly in Fayette County and Lavaca County. 312 reports, median depth 240 ft.

What you will drill through in grid 67-24

Logged in state well grid 67-24, by depth. The figure is how many wells hit it.
Depth, ftWhat was logged there
0–25 ftTan Clay 63, Tan Sandy Clay 36, Black Clay 34, Brown Sandy Loam 33, White Clay 31, Black Loamy Clay 28
25–50 ftTan Clay 34, White Clay 8, Blue Clay 8, Gray Clay 7, Tan Sand And Layered Rock 7, Sand 5
50–100 ftBlue Clay 45, Tan Clay 35, Sand 17, Tan Sand And Layered Rock 13, White Clay 12, Clay 12
100–200 ftBlue Clay 47, Tan Clay 29, Gray Sand And Layered Rock 23, Gray Clay 17, Gray Sand 18, Tan Sandy Clay 18
200–300 ftGray Sand And Layered Rock 23, Sand 13, Blue Clay 15, Gray Sandy Clay 13, Gray Clay 9, Clay 11
300–500 ftSand 11, Gray Sand And Layered Rock 10, Clay 9, Gray Sandy Clay 9, Gray Clay 4, Green Shale 6
500–1000 ftSand 6, Shale 5, Sand ( Water Bearing) 4, Clay 2, Sandstone And Sand (Water Bearing) 3, Rock 3

What the wells are for

Purpose, and how deep each went.
PurposeWellsShareMedian depth, ft
Domestic23374.7%235
Rig Supply247.7%450
Stock196.1%260
Fracking Supply144.5%800
Industrial92.9%630
Irrigation51.6%460
Environmental Soil Boring41.3%15
Monitor31.0%20
